Alberta Victoria Sarah Caroline Paget was born in 1863 in Denmark, the child of Augustus Berkeley Paget And Walburga Ehrengarde Helena De Hohenthal. Alberta Victoria Sarah Caroline Paget passed away in 1944 in Stroud, Gloucestershire, England.
